摘要:
Films of p-doped regioregular head-to-tail-type poly(3-hexylthiophene), HT-P3HexTh. were formed on a Pt plate by electrochemical deposition of HT-P3HexTh in a tetrahydrofuran solution of [NBu4]Y (Bu = butyl: Y = BF4. PF6, or ClO4). The p-doped HT-P3HexTh molecules were oriented in the film with the hexyl group arranged essentially perpendicular to the surface of the Pt plate.
